1. The Evolution of Browser Settings: From “General” to Granular Categories
Historically, browsers bundled a catch‑all “General” tab that mixed unrelated preferences—ranging from startup behavior to default search engine. Users often described this as a “black box” that required trial‑and‑error to locate a specific toggle. Firefox 152 dismantles that model, distributing settings across clearly labeled sections such as Appearance, Privacy & Security, Accessibility, and Performance. This mirrors a broader industry trend toward “task‑oriented” UI, where each pane serves a single user intent.
From a usability research perspective, the redesign aligns with Nielsen’s “Recognition rather than recall” principle. By clustering related controls, the cognitive load drops dramatically. A 2023 Mozilla internal study measured a 27 % reduction in time‑to‑find a setting after the redesign, with a corresponding 15 % increase in user satisfaction scores. For regions with limited digital literacy, such as rural districts of Nagaland, the simplification could translate into faster onboarding for new internet users.

3. Unconventional Tab Muting: A Response to Bandwidth Realities
Firefox 152 introduces a new interaction: a single click on a tab’s speaker icon toggles mute for that tab, while a double‑click on the tab itself mutes all audio streams within that page. This deviates from the traditional “right‑click → Mute Tab” workflow and is designed for rapid, low‑effort control. The rationale is rooted in emerging market data: a 2024 NetMetrics report showed that 41 % of users in Tier‑2 Indian cities experience “audio fatigue” due to auto‑playing videos on news portals, leading to increased data consumption.
By enabling a one‑click mute, Firefox reduces the number of unnecessary audio streams, which in turn lowers CPU usage and network traffic. Benchmarks conducted by the Open Web Performance Initiative (OWPI) demonstrated a 8 % reduction in CPU load and a 5 % decrease in data usage during a typical browsing session that includes three auto‑playing video ads. For users on 2G or limited 4G plans—still prevalent in parts of Arunachal Pradesh—these savings can be the difference between staying within a monthly data cap and incurring overage fees.
4. Security and Privacy: Consolidated Controls for a Safer Web
The new Settings UI also centralizes privacy toggles, such as “Enhanced Tracking Protection,” “Cookie Management,” and “Fingerprinting Resistance.” Previously scattered across multiple sub‑menus, these controls now sit side‑by‑side, encouraging users to enable stronger protections. Mozilla’s 2023 privacy audit revealed that browsers with consolidated privacy settings see a 22 % higher adoption rate of strict tracking protection among casual users.
In the context of the North‑East’s growing e‑commerce sector—online marketplaces in Tripura reported a 34 % increase in transactions between 2022 and 2024—the ability to quickly harden privacy settings can protect both consumers and small businesses from data‑driven threats.
5. Accessibility Enhancements: Bridging the Digital Divide
Firefox 152 adds a dedicated Accessibility pane that aggregates screen‑reader settings, high‑contrast themes, and keyboard navigation shortcuts. According to the Ministry of Social Justice and Empowerment, persons with disabilities constitute 2.1 % of the population in the North‑East, a demographic that often faces barriers to internet adoption. By surfacing these options prominently, Mozilla reduces the “invisibility” of assistive features, encouraging broader usage among students with visual impairments.
Early field trials in Guwahati’s public libraries showed a 18 % increase in the number of patrons who could successfully navigate the browser without external assistance after the Settings redesign.
